Los Angeles Clippers Gear Up for Title Contention with Key Additions
The Los Angeles Clippers are poised to make a strong comeback as a title contender in the upcoming 2023-24 NBA season. After a challenging campaign last year, marred by injuries, the team has reloaded their roster, adding star players such as Bradley Beal, Chris Paul, and John Collins.
Bradley Beal, who recently signed a two-year contract with the Clippers, showcased his prowess last season, averaging 17 points per game while shooting 49.7% from the field and 38% from deep. Beal, who has expressed a desire for an NBA championship, is set to join forces with Kawhi Leonard and James Harden.
Kawhi Leonard, who played in all seven playoff games last season despite only appearing in 33 regular-season games, is expected to be healthy this season. When at his best, Leonard is a dominant force on both ends of the floor, and his return could significantly boost the Clippers' chances.
The addition of Chris Paul, a veteran point guard, and John Collins, who will provide frontcourt depth, strengthens the Clippers' rotation, which won 50 games last season. With a healthy Leonard and a revitalized Beal, the Clippers may have a decent shot at securing a top-4 seed, giving them homecourt advantage at least through the first round.
However, it's important to note that the team's injury history has been a concern in the past. While there is no detailed specific injury record for the 2023 season, the Clippers have historically faced challenges with injuries to star players like Kawhi Leonard and Paul George. The success of the team will largely depend on the health and performance of their key players.
According to FanDuel, the Clippers have +1900 odds to win the NBA title next season, ranking them eighth in the league. With the additions of Beal, Paul, and Collins, these odds could potentially change as the season progresses.
Bradley Beal, beginning his 14th NBA season, has expressed a renewed sense of hunger and excitement about joining the Los Angeles Clippers. If the team can stay healthy and gel together, they could very well find themselves in championship contention by the end of the season.
